Montgomery County Golf Course Selected as Qualifying Site for U.S. Open
The local qualifying event in Montgomery County for the U.S. Open will be held on May 6 at Union League Liberty Hill in Lafayette Hill. The United States Golf Association has chosen three Pennsylvania golf courses as local qualifying sites for the 124th U.S. Open Championships and one of them is in Montgomery County, writes Amber Charnoff for abc27 News.
Dunkin unveils new Jason Kelce mural
Dunkin Donuts is honoring former Eagles icon, Jason Kelce, with a mural in Delco. The famous donuts and coffee brand honored the former player with a mural in his honor at a Dunkin’ on West Chester Pike in Havertown that Kelce often frequents. Phillies Urban Youth Academy honors 15 seniors who signed letters of intent to play in college
PHILADELPHIA (CBS) -- The Philadelphia Phillies played the New York Mets at Citi Field on Monday night, so Citizens Bank Park was mostly empty, with one exception. The Phillies Urban Youth Academy honored high school seniors in their program as they signed letters of intent to play college baseball and softball. Noah Togiai: Time up in Philly
The Eagles waived Togiai on Monday. Togiai has spent the last three seasons on Philadelphia's practice squad, but he was elevated for only one game in 2023 and failed to record any stats. As Togiai now heads into his age-27 season, he will need to compete for a depth opportunity elsewhere in the league.
